Synthesis, Characterization and Acid-Base Properties of Layered Double Hydroxides Pillared with Tungstosilicate Anions

Abstract: Layered double hydroxides(LDHs) pillared with heteropolyanions,SiW11M·(H2O)O396-(Mis the first row transition metals),were synthesized by means of direct ion-exchange reaction and were characterized by elementary analysis,XRD,IR and DTA.The results show that the interlayer space of the pillared products increase from 0.92 nm to 1.47 nm,and there is an increase in the thermal stability of the pillared product with the heteropolyanion intercalating into the LDH. The pillared prodticts shows the acid-base bifunctional catalysis over the isopropanol conversion,and the acidity is relatively stronger.
